arm64: dts: qcom: sm8650-qrd: add PM8010 regulators
Add PM8010 regulator device nodes for sm8650-qrd board. Signed-off-by: Fenglin Wu <quic_fenglinw@quicinc.com> Reviewed-by: David Collins <quic_collinsd@quicinc.com> Link: https://lore.kernel.org/r/20240125-sm8650_pm8010_support-v3-2-2f291242a7c4@quicinc.com Signed-off-by: Bjorn Andersson <andersson@kernel.org>
